I want to highlight a specific amount of cells in a row based on what one
cell in the row reads. If J9 >= 100% then cells B9 thru J9 will be
highlighted blue. Please, all help is gretly appreciated. thank you.

Hi Jeff,
Select Columns B:J if this is for all rows, or
Select B9:J9 if this is only for row 9
Formula1: =$J9>1 format, patterns, blue

You're welcome, though covered on my condfmt.htm the
directions could have be a little more clear, Should have included
that the formula is based on the address of the active cell. So
for what I supplied, you would have to at least be on Row 9 to use
that formula because if refers to cell $J9
